#d1101a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d1101a is composed of 82% red, 6.3% green and 10.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.3% magenta, 87.6%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 356.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 44.1%. #d1101a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2034 with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#d1101a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d1101a has RGB values of R:209, G:16, B:26 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.88,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13701146.

Shades and Tints of #d1101a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090101 is the darkest color, while #fef5f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1101a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726f6f is the less saturated color, while #da0712 is the most saturated one.
